UNIBEN POST-UTME: 27 Percent Of Candidates Failed

UNIBEN POST-UTME: 27 Percent Of Candidates Failed

The University of Benin's Vice-Chancellor, Lilian Salami, said that 27 percent of 2020/2021 post-Unified Tertiary Matriculation Examination (UTME) candidates failed the screening exam into the university.

According to the data made available to the vice-chancellor by the university's Chairman of the POST-UTME Committee, Ehimwenma Omoregie, of the 19,987 candidates that took the exam, only 14,515 passed.

It was also disclosed that some 802 candidates experienced technical difficulties during the exam and that 99 percent of those candidates re-sat the exam.
